Top Attractions & Must-Visit Places in Leeds
Iconic Leeds:
- Leeds Corn Exchange: A stunning Victorian building now housing independent shops and cafes – perfect for a wander and a coffee break.
- Royal Armouries Museum: Explore a vast collection of arms and armour from around the world. A fascinating day out for history buffs and anyone who appreciates impressive displays.
- Kirkstall Abbey: Step back in time at this atmospheric Cistercian ruin, a beautiful and peaceful spot for a stroll.
Beyond the Tourist Trail:
- Harewood House: A magnificent stately home with stunning gardens – a perfect escape from the city buzz.
- The Tetley: A contemporary art gallery housed in a former brewery – a great place to discover emerging artists and unique exhibitions.
- Leeds Industrial Museum at Armley Mills: Discover Leeds' rich industrial heritage at this fascinating museum.

Best Zones & Areas to Explore in Leeds
Leeds is easily explored on foot, but public transport is readily available. The city centre is compact and walkable, with distinct areas offering different vibes:
- City Centre: The heart of Leeds, with shopping, restaurants, and historical landmarks.
- Headingley: A lively student area with a great atmosphere, pubs, and restaurants.
- Roundhay Park: A large park perfect for a relaxing stroll or picnic.
